Two decades after three Sydney-based sisters launched Manning Cartell, the brand has become a global fashion success story — worn by A-listers including Hailey Bieber and Kylie Jenner, while still proudly maintaining its Australian roots.

Advertisement

To celebrate 20 years, Cheryl, Vanessa, and Gabrielle Manning have released a limited-edition anniversary collection inspired by their most iconic archive pieces. It’s nostalgic, emotional, and deeply meaningful — but it’s also a confident step toward the future.

Here, the trio opens up to WHO about the defining moments, the makers behind the label, and the lessons that they’ve learned along the way.

Revisiting iconic Manning Cartell designs from the archive

The anniversary collection pulls from Manning Cartell’s archives — reimagining silhouettes that marked different chapters of the brand’s journey.

Advertisement

“We chose pieces that felt like emotional touchstones in the brand’s story.”

For the co-founders and designers, revisiting those looks brought back memories of late-night studio sessions, breakthrough moments, and the thrill of seeing their designs worn by influential women worldwide.

“Reimagining them was both nostalgic and liberating,” they share with WHO.

“It reminded us of the raw creativity that shaped our early years, while allowing us to reinterpret those ideas with the craftsmanship and clarity we’ve earned since.”

The artisans and makers behind Manning Cartell’s success

One of the most powerful threads running through the collection is continuity. Many of the same artisans who worked with the brand in its early days are still crafting Manning Cartell pieces two decades on.

“Our makers are part of our DNA.”

“They’ve shaped our understanding of quality, construction, and responsibility,” says Vanessa.

“Working with the same artisans creates a through-line that feels honest and rare.”

The result? A brand anchored in authenticity.

Why Australian-made fashion remains central to Manning Cartell

At a time when local fashion production has dramatically declined, Manning Cartell remains deeply committed to manufacturing many of its pieces in Australia.

“The local industry has become smaller and more fragile,” Gabrielle explains.

Advertisement

“That’s made the commitment both more challenging and more meaningful.”

The sisters now work closely with local makers, supporting skills, nurturing relationships, and investing in the next generation of local talent.

“In many ways, the challenges have reinforced why local production matters,” Gabrielle continues.

“It’s part of our DNA; both a responsibility and a privilege.”

The defining Manning Cartell fashion moments

Looking back over two decades in fashion, there are a few moments the Manning sisters say will stay with them forever.

One of the most memorable was their spectacular runway show beneath the Sydney Harbour Bridge as part of Australian Fashion Week in 2016 — a pinch-me moment where the brand’s creative vision came to life against one of the world’s most recognisable skylines. Then came the thrill of seeing an international celebrity step out in Manning Cartell for the very first time, signalling that their homegrown label had truly arrived on the global stage. And throughout the years, a series of beautifully shot campaigns captured the emotion, spirit, and evolution of the brand, marking key chapters in its story.

“These moments aren’t defining because of the glamour,” the sisters reflect.

Advertisement

“They’re defining because they affirmed that our creative instincts could resonate far beyond our immediate world.”

What the Manning Sisters have learned over 20 Years in fashion

If they could speak to their younger selves back in 2005?

“The journey isn’t linear — and that’s a good thing.”

“Early on, we spent so much time worrying about getting everything ‘right’,” they admit.

Advertisement

“But the detours, challenges, and experiments taught us the most.”

Their advice now: trust the process — and back yourself.

The future of Manning Cartell: Sustainability, innovation, and global growth

Despite the milestone, the sisters don’t see the 20-year anniversary as an ending, but rather a launchpad into an exciting new era.

“We see enormous opportunity in expanding globally while staying deeply connected to our Australian identity,” they share.

Advertisement

Looking ahead, the trio are focused on strengthening their commitment to sustainability, embracing innovative materials and technology, and continuing to create empowering, modern designs. They also hope to evolve Manning Cartell into a broader creative platform that celebrates craftsmanship and community.

As they put it, “The next 20 years feel wide open — in the best possible way.”
